Check out this stunning time-lapse video of an erupting volcano in southern Chile, which shows the frightening power of nature.
The Calbuco volcano has erupted for the second time in 24 hours, having been dormant for over half a century.
Almost 5,000 people were evacuated from an area close to the tourist spot of Puerto Varas and 1,000km south of the capital Santiago.
Thankfully there have been no reports of fatalities, injuries or missing persons.
